Soccer Preview: Potomac School vs. Georgetown Day
The Potomac School Panthers will venture away from home to take on the Georgetown Day Mighty Hoppers at 4:15 p.m. on Tuesday. Potomac School's last three matches have been decided by no more than a goal, so don't be surprised if it's a close one.
Potomac School is coming in fresh off a high-stakes matchup with another one of Virginia's top teams: Episcopal, who was ranked sixth in their home state at the time (Potomac School was ranked 11th). Potomac School and Episcopal finished up their game with a 2-2 draw on Friday. The result kept the Panthers happy, as they haven't lost a game yet this season.

Meanwhile, Georgetown Day put another one in the bag on Tuesday to keep their perfect season alive. They came out on top against Maret by a score of 3-1.
With that draw, Potomac School's record moves to 3-0-2. As for Georgetown Day, their win bumped their record up to 5-0.
Potomac School skirted past Georgetown Day 1-0 when the teams last played back in October of 2023. The rematch might be a little tougher for Potomac School since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
